Guide to Changing Your Outlook Profile Picture

Your profile picture is often the first point of contact for others who view your email or other communications. Take a moment to consider your current profile picture on Outlook. Is it outdated or does it not represent your current professional image? If so, it’s time to change it! Here is a step-by-step guide to changing your Outlook profile picture.

Step 1: Log In to Your Outlook Account
Open a web browser of your choice and visit Outlook’s official website. Enter your email address and password to log in to your Outlook account. Once logged in, you’ll be directed to your inbox.

Step 2: Access the Account Settings
In the top right corner of your Outlook account, you’ll find a small circular icon depicting your current profile picture or initials. Click on this icon to access the settings menu. A dropdown list will appear with various options.

Step 3: Choose “My Account”
Scroll down the dropdown list until you see the option “My Account” and click on it. This will redirect you to your Outlook account settings page.

Step 4: Navigate to “Personal Info”
On the account settings page, navigate to the “Personal Info” section. Here, you will see various options to update your personal information.

Step 5: Select “Change Your Photo”
Under the “Personal Info” section, you will find an option labeled “Change Your Photo.” Click on this option, and a new page will open.

Step 6: Edit Your Photo
On the new page, there will be an option to either browse your computer for a new photo or use your webcam to take a new one. Choose the method that suits you best. If using your computer, select the desired photo from your files. If using the webcam, allow Outlook access to it and follow the instructions to take a new photo.

Step 7: Crop and Adjust
Once you have selected or taken a new photo, you may need to crop and adjust it to fit within the profile picture dimensions. Use the provided tools to make any necessary changes to the photo.

Step 8: Save Changes
After cropping or making any adjustments, click on the “Save” or “Apply” button to save your new profile picture. Outlook will automatically update your profile picture across all platforms and devices linked to your account.

Step 9: Preview and Update
Once you have saved your changes, navigate back to your Outlook account settings page. You should now see your new profile picture displayed in the “Personal Info” section. Take a moment to preview it and make sure it appears as desired.
